BRNY Description
The fund is an actively managed exchange-traded fund ("ETF") that seeks long term growth of capital. The fund seeks to achieve its investment objective by investing, under normal circumstances, at least 80% of the fund"s net assets plus the amount of any borrowings for investment purposes in U.S. listed common stock. The fund will invest its assets in common stocks of large, mid, and small-capitalization companies.

OCFS Description
The fund is an actively-managed ETF that invests in U.S.-listed equity securities of small- and mid-capitalization companies. The fund invests primarily in publicly traded stocks of U.S. companies which the Advisor considers to have a small to mid-size market capitalization.
